Back to sub hunting
Article Abstract:
The P-3 Orion fleet mission is being centered back to the maritime surveillance and anti-submarine warfare on the request of the U.S. Central Command that needed surveillance on the ground for operations Enduring Freedom and Iraqi Freedom. However, John Nathman, head of warfare requirements and assessments for the Navy feels that the P-3s are being overused and so the Navy must cut down the extra missions and prepare for proper and eligible successors.

Nulka decoy gets US export approval
Article Abstract:
The U.S. Navy approved in May 2007 the marketing of the Australian-designed and manufactured Nulka ship-launched active missile decoy system to Japan, New Zealand and eight North Atlantic Treaty Organization (NATO) members.
